Besides for the short description above, this from Wikipedia: QUOTE In Japan, Amnesia is classified as an otome game and like most otome games, the player takes role of the main female character who can choose from a variety of male characters as her 'love interest'. However, in Amnesia, the male characters that the female player character can interact with are based on the symbolic suit symbols from a playing card deck with the following storylines (commonly known as 'routes') in the game: Heart, Spade, Diamond, and Club. Depending on which route you pick, your relationship with each character is different.

... the heroine of the story who had lost her memories. Within the game, Orion the spirit, follows and supports her throughout each story to reclaim her memories back.
